Why is professional carpet installation better than DIY?
Our method starts with accurate measurements and proper subfloor prep, which prevents common DIY issues like buckling or uneven seams over time. We use techniques for seamless fitting in any space, including tricky areas, ensuring longevity without the risks of amateur cuts or adhesives. Hiring pros avoids costly fixes from errors that often arise when homeowners tackle it themselves.
